Mail merge using an Excel spreadsheet - support.microsoft.com Here are some tips to prepare your Excel spreadsheet for a mail merge. Make sure: Column names in your spreadsheet match the field names you want to insert in your mail merge. For example, to address readers by their first name in your document, you'll need separate columns for first and last names. All data to be merged is present in the first ...
